8. Cat Eye Nails

Cat eye nails use magnetic gel polish to create a swirling, dimensional shimmer that resembles a gemstone. When a magnet is held over the wet polish, metallic particles align to form a luminous streak across each nail. The effect changes with light, giving the manicure a hypnotic, almost holographic quality. Popular shades include deep burgundy, midnight blue, emerald, and chocolate brown. This design works beautifully on almond, coffin, or stiletto shapes in medium to long lengths. Cat eye nails feel luxurious and editorial, making them a top pick for events or bold seasonal manicures. The finish is glossy, smooth, and undeniably eye-catching from every angle.
9. Velvet Nails

Velvet nails replicate the soft, plush look of crushed velvet fabric using specialized magnetic powders. The result is a textured, shimmering finish that appears matte from one angle and lustrous from another. Popular shades include deep red, navy, emerald, and rich plum—colors that highlight the velvet texture beautifully. This look pairs well with almond and coffin nails in medium lengths. Velvet nails feel cozy, elegant, and slightly vintage, making them a favorite for fall and winter. Despite the texture, the surface is smooth to the touch thanks to a glossy topcoat. They’re a perfect conversation starter and add quiet drama to any outfit.
